#12c95f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#12c95f is composed of 7.1% red, 78.8%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 91%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.7% yellow and 21.2% black. It has a hue angle of 145.2 degrees, a saturation of 83.6% and a lightness of 42.9%. #12c95f color hex could be obtained by blending #24ffbe with #009300. Closest websafe color is: #00cc66.

#12c95f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#12c95f has RGB values of R:18, G:201, B:95 and CMYK values of C:0.91,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.21. Its decimal value is 1231199.

Shades and Tints of #12c95f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000301 is the darkest color, while #f0fef6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#12c95f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#66756c is the less saturated color, while #01da5c is the most saturated one.
